2. Device Permissions
To provide lead retrieval functionality, the App requests access to specific device features:
- Camera: Required solely to scan QR codes on attendee badges. The camera is not used for capturing photos, videos, or continuous recording.
We use the collected information for the following purposes:
- To Provide Service: Enabling Exhibitor Users to capture, view, and export lead data collected during an event.
- To Maintain App Stability: Monitoring system health, troubleshooting technical issues, and resolving application errors using third-party error monitoring tools (Sentry).
- Account Management: Verifying exhibitor credentials and event authorization.
- Exhibitor Access: Scanned lead data is stored securely in our cloud infrastructure. Authorized Exhibitor Users can view and download their collected scans at any time. We do not automatically sync or transmit lead data to external CRMs or third parties.
- Event Organizers: Lead data captured through the App is associated with the overarching event managed by the respective event organizer.
- Third-Party Service Providers: We utilize Sentry for crash reporting and error diagnostics. Sentry may receive technical metadata (such as device type, OS version, and error logs) to help us maintain software stability.
5. Legal Basis for Processing (EU/UK and Canadian Users)
For individuals located in the European Union, United Kingdom, or Canada:
- Consent: Badge holders provide consent during event registration and/or by voluntarily presenting their badge to an exhibitor to be scanned.
- Contractual Necessity: Processing exhibitor data is necessary to fulfill our service obligations to event organizers and exhibitors.
Depending on your jurisdiction, you may have rights under applicable privacy laws (such as GDPR or PIPEDA) regarding your personal data. Because lead data is processed on behalf of event organizers and collected directly by exhibitors, data access, correction, or deletion requests should generally be directed to the event organizer or the specific exhibitor who scanned your badge.
